Phunware Reports Fourth Quarter and Full Year 2025 Financial Results

 

Evolution to Focus on Hospitality and Related Markets, Steady Product Revenue, Customer Growth and Expanding Leadership Team

 

Exits FY25 with Strong Cash Position to Accelerate AI Platform and Products and New Corporate Initiatives

 

AUSTIN, Texas – March 18, 2026 – Phunware, Inc. (“Phunware” or the “Company”) (NASDAQ: PHUN), the enterprise cloud platform for mobile-first software products, solutions, data, and services to enable customers to engage, manage, and monetize their global audiences, today reported financial results for the fourth quarter and year ended December 31, 2025.

Financial Highlights

 

Net revenue increased 33% to $0.8 million in Q4 2025, as compared to $0.6 million in Q4 2024.
Gross margin improved to 57.7% in Q4 2025, as compared to 23.3% in Q4 2024, a 3,443 basis point improvement.
Net loss improved to $2.1 million in Q4 2025, as compared to a net loss of $2.6 million in the previous year period.
Net loss per basic and diluted share was ($0.11) in Q4 2025, as compared to ($0.15) per basic and diluted share in Q4 2024.
FY 2025 net revenue decreased to $2.6 million from $3.2 million in FY 2024.
FY 2025 gross margin increased 500 basis points to 50.6%, as compared to 45.6% in the prior year period.
FY 2025 net loss was $11.4 million, or ($0.57) per basic and diluted share, compared to a net loss of $10.3 million, or ($0.94) per basic and diluted share in FY 2024.
Net cash used in operations decreased to $12.5 million for the year ended December 31, 2025, as compared to $13.3 million for the previous year period.
Cash and cash equivalents totaled $100.6 million as of December 31, 2025.

 

Recent Business Highlights

 

Introduced two hospitality specific products, one for luxury brands and the other for full-service independent property owners, which provide solutions for developing modular, native mobile apps, with cloud-driven updates and a range of solutions for enhancing on-property guest experiences and engagements and ancillary revenue growth.

Launched a redesigned corporate website and a refined portfolio of products for enhancing hospitality guest-related experiences, engagements and revenues.
Continued investment in artificial intelligence (“AI”) to employ and integrate within our internal systems and product and services offerings.
Continued development and release of our AI Concierge product, which is designed to personalize customer guest journeys through real-time wayfinding, Q&A and on-property recommendations.
Announced election of Ed Lu to the Board of Directors, bringing financial, strategic and operational leadership experience to guide the Company's finance and technology strategy and customer initiatives.
Appointed Elliot Han, a director of the Company since 2024 with experience in corporate finance and investments in digital asset companies, as Chairperson of the Board of Directors.
Appointed Jeremy Krol, our Interim CEO, to the Board of Directors.

 

Management Commentary

 

“The decrease of approximately $0.6 million in revenue from fiscal year 2024 to fiscal year 2025 was the result of a softening advertising market, but this was positively offset by growth in our software business. Moreover, net revenue increased 33% to $0.8 million in Q4 2025, as compared to $0.6 million in Q4 2024. The fourth quarter of 2025 and early 2026 reflects the ongoing evolution of our pioneering capabilities and forward-thinking approach to mobile software products and solutions that focus on the multi-billion-dollar hospitality market,” said Jeremy Krol, Interim CEO of Phunware. “We believe our platform and products can fundamentally change the economics of large hotels and resorts and deliver the most value to customers and shareholders.

 

"We recently introduced two hospitality-specific product tiers designed to align our platform with the distinct needs of different property segments. Our Luxury Engagement tier is built for premium hospitality brands. It delivers fully personalized digital guest experiences anchored by Phunware's deep wayfinding capabilities, serving as a branded, immersive companion for guests throughout the on-property journey. It is designed to anticipate guest needs, enhance discovery, and reinforce the brand's premium identity at every touchpoint. Our Enriched Experience tier is built for full-service independent properties. It delivers guest engagement through curated digital touchpoints that drive on-property discovery and surface amenities and events, extending core services into more intelligent, dynamic guest interactions to create new revenue opportunities for property operators. Both tiers are designed to deepen guest relationships while expanding monetization opportunities for property operators.

 

"We continue to invest in artificial intelligence across our internal operations and products. We note that IDC, a leading market intelligence provider, estimates that 50% of AI budgets in hospitality and travel will be allocated to guest personalization efforts by 2030, powering ambient intelligence and preference anticipation to increase guest satisfaction, and we intend to capitalize on that trend. Our AI Concierge, a generative AI module embedded within our mobile applications, serves as a conversational, human-like interface that enhances guest engagement and creates new monetization opportunities for our hospitality customers. Unlike conventional chatbot solutions, the


AI Concierge is deeply integrated with Phunware's proprietary navigation and mapping technology, enabling guests to receive intelligent, context-aware responses and to be routed directly to their rooms, points of interest, restaurants, the spa and other on-property destinations with turn-by-turn directions and live blue-dot wayfinding. This integration of real-time conversational AI and on-property spatial intelligence represents what we believe is a significant differentiator for Phunware in the hospitality technology market. Following a successful pilot program with one of our large resort customers, AI Concierge is now commercially available, and Phunware is actively selling this module to new and existing customers.

Note about Non-GAAP Financial Measures

 

A non-GAAP financial measure is a numerical measure of a company’s performance, financial position, or cash flows that either excludes or includes amounts that are not normally excluded or included in the most directly comparable measure calculated and presented in accordance with accounting principles generally accepted in the United States of America, or GAAP. Non-GAAP measures are not in accordance with, nor are they a substitute for, GAAP measures. Other companies may use different non-GAAP measures and presentation of results.

 


In addition to financial results presented in accordance with GAAP, this press release presents adjusted EBITDA, which is a non-GAAP measure. Adjusted EBITDA is determined by taking net loss and adding interest expense (income), income tax expense, depreciation, and further adjusted for non-cash impairment, valuation adjustments and stock-based compensation expense. The company believes that this non-GAAP measure, viewed in addition to and not in lieu of net loss, provides additional information to investors by providing a more focused measure of operating results. This metric is an integral part of the Company’s internal reporting to evaluate its operations and the performance of senior management. A reconciliation of adjusted EBITDA to net loss, the most comparable GAAP measure, is available in the accompanying financial tables below. The non-GAAP measure presented herein may not be comparable to similarly titled measures presented by other companies.
